8.24.100 Accumulations prohibited—Coverings on city-owned or city-approved containers.
   A.   No garbage or refuse shall be allowed to remain exposed in any building or on any premises for a longer time than shall be reasonably necessary to remove and deposit the waste in proper city-owned or city-approved containers. Lids shall be kept properly attached and closed upon city-owned or city-approved containers holding garbage or refuse at all times.
   B.   Should garbage or refuse waste accumulate along the right of way, the city shall follow the steps as prescribed in Section 8.24.280(F).
   C.   Should garbage or refuse accumulate on the property but not along the right of way, the city shall follow the administrative procedures as set forth in Chapter 15.20 and Indiana Code 36-7-9 et seq. which shall include a hearing as set forth in I.C. 36-7-9-7. Notice shall be given to both the occupant and owner of record of the subject property with proof of successful service of notice to the owner of record. Should any fine be levied pursuant to this section, it shall be levied against and be the responsibility of the owner of record.
   D.   Fines levied under this section shall be consistent with Section 8.24.270. Each new violation shall be considered a new violation for procedural purposes set forth above – there shall be no continuous abatement of violations pursuant to this section.
